How to Make Black Forest cranachan
Preparation time:
less than 30 mins
Cooking time:
10 to 30 mins
Serves:
Makes 4
Dietary:
Vegetarian
Ingredients
- 250g/9oz fresh cherries
- 4 tbsp almond liqueur
- 125g/4½oz rolled oats
- 30g/1oz flaked almonds
- 200g/7oz good-quality dark chocolate
- 1 tbsp clear honey
- 400ml/14fl oz double cream
- 50g/1¾oz icing sugar
Method
-
Place the cherry halves into a bowl and pour over half of the almond liqueur. Set aside to macerate for 15-20 minutes.
-
Meanwhile, preheat the grill to medium. Sprinkle the oats onto a baking tray and toast under the grill for 4-5 minutes, shaking the tray occasionally as the oats cook to ensure they turn golden-brown all over. (Alternatively, preheat the oven to 160C/325F/Gas 3 and toast the oats for 12-15 minutes.)
-
Repeat the toasting process with the flaked almonds (these should take less time to turn golden-brown so keep an eye on them). Set aside to cool.
-
Bring a little water to the boil in a pan. Reduce the heat until the water is simmering, then suspend a heatproof bowl over the water, making sure that the bottom of the bowl does not touch the water.
-
Add the chocolate to the bowl and stir until just melted. Remove from the heat and set aside to cool slightly.
-
Drizzle the honey over the toasted oats. Add the honey-coated oats to the melted chocolate and stir well.
-
Add the remaining almond liqueur and one-third of the double cream to the chocolate mixture and stir until well combined.
-
Whip the remaining cream in a bowl with the icing sugar until soft peaks form when the whisk is removed.
-
Divide the chocolate-and-oat mixture among four tumblers or individual trifle dishes.
-
Next, spoon some of the whipped cream into each dish. Layer in the macerated cherries (saving four to use as a garnish).
-
Spoon in the remaining whipped cream, then sprinkle over the toasted almonds.
-
Chill the Black Forest cranachans in the fridge for at least 30 minutes, or until needed, to firm up.
-
Just before serving, garnish each dessert with one of the remaining cherries.
